As nouns the difference between shred and crush
is that shred is a long, narrow piece cut or torn off; a strip while crush is a violent collision or compression; a crash; destruction; ruin.As verbs the difference between shred and crush
is that shred is to cut or tear into narrow and long pieces or strips while crush is to press or bruise between two hard bodies; to squeeze, so as to destroy the natural shape or integrity of the parts, or to force together into a mass.shred
